| 

 等级: 标准版 
注册: 2021-9-8曾用名:  | 
 
 
 楼主|
发表于 2023-7-19 10:35
|
显示全部楼层 
| CLOSEPOSMODE:1; //指定图表理论平仓模式为优先平老仓 ODDLOTSMODE:1;  //不允许零股交易,例如股票将按照最小100股单位调整
 可平:=HOLDING-DAYHOLDING;//可平>0,可平,
 手数:=SS;
 
 D1:=CALLSTOCK('',vtCLOSE,6,-1);//昨日收盘价
 ZT:=rounds(D1*1.10,2)<=rounds(close,2);//涨停返回1 ,否则返回0
 DT:=rounds(D1*0.9,2)>=rounds(close,2);//跌停返回1 ,否则返回0
 cd:not(zt or dt);
 //and cd
 
 MA20:MA(C,n),LINETHICK2,;//定义20周期均线
 //MA120:MA(C,320),LINETHICK2,;//定义20周期均线
 
 X周期高点:REF(HHV(H,x),1),LINETHICK1,;
 y周期低点:REF(LLV(L,y),1),LINETHICK1,;
 
 //交易条件:
 
 开多条件:=High>=X周期高点 and cd and holding<=0,;
 平多条件:=Low<=y周期低点  and cd and holding>=0,;
 
 //交易系统
 
 平多:sell(平多条件 and 可平>0,手数,LIMITR,y周期低点),;
 开多:buy(开多条件  and REF(MA20,1)>=REF(MA20,2) and holding=0,手数,LIMITR,X周期高点),;
 //,IGNORECHECKPRICE
 
 补充内容 (2023-7-19 10:36):
 这是我的交易系统,没带止盈止损
 | 
 |